Seamless Collaboration with Central Texas Health Systems
Hospital discharges and post-surgical transitions can be overwhelming for families. When a loved one is discharged from an inpatient hospital stay, rehabilitation center, or outpatient surgical suite, our Pflugerville care management team coordinates directly with hospital social workers, case managers, physical therapists, and discharge planners to facilitate a safe, stabilizing transition back home.
We ensure that home environments are prepared ahead of arrival: refrigerator stocked with nutritious groceries, clear ambulatory pathways established, prescribed medication reminder schedules logged, and physical steadying provided during the crucial first 30 days post-discharge to prevent catastrophic falls and avoidable emergency room readmissions.
